What is Sorbitol?
 
发布时间:2024-02-26 | 浏览次数:396
 

Sorbitol, also known as D-Glucitol, Sorbol, or D-Sorbitol, with the molecular formula C6H14O6 and a molecular weight of 182.17, is a widely used chemical raw material. It finds applications in various industries such as food, daily chemicals, and pharmaceuticals, serving as a sweetener, humectant, excipient, and preservative.

Breaking News: Sorbitol Industry Trends and Developments

In the rapidly evolving landscape of sugar substitutes and sweeteners, sorbitol has emerged as a prominent player, offering a wide range of applications across various industries. Let's delve into the latest trends and developments shaping the sorbitol market:

1. Growing Demand in Food and Beverage Industry: Sorbitol, a sugar alcohol derived from glucose, continues to witness robust demand in the food and beverage sector, particularly in the production of sugar-free and reduced-calorie products. Its ability to mimic the sweetness of sucrose without the same caloric content has made it a popular choice among consumers seeking healthier alternatives.

2. Rising Health Consciousness Driving Market Growth: With an increasing focus on health and wellness, consumers are actively seeking out products with reduced sugar content. Sorbitol, with its lower glycemic index and minimal impact on blood sugar levels, is gaining traction as a preferred sweetening agent in diabetic-friendly and low-carb food products.

3. Expanding Applications in Pharmaceuticals and Personal Care: Beyond the food and beverage sector, sorbitol is finding new applications in pharmaceuticals and personal care products. It is commonly used as a humectant and excipient in oral care products, skincare formulations, and pharmaceuticals, owing to its moisturizing properties and compatibility with a wide range of active ingredients.

4. Technological Advancements Driving Product Innovation: Innovations in manufacturing processes and formulation techniques are further fueling the growth of the sorbitol market. Manufacturers are investing in research and development to enhance the purity, solubility, and sensory characteristics of sorbitol, thereby expanding its potential applications and market reach.

5. Regulatory Landscape and Sustainability Considerations: As the demand for sorbitol continues to rise, regulatory agencies are closely monitoring its safety and usage in various products. Additionally, sustainability considerations are driving efforts to explore alternative sources of sorbitol production, such as bio-based and renewable feedstocks, to reduce environmental impact and ensure long-term sustainability.

6. Global Market Dynamics and Regional Trends: The sorbitol market is witnessing dynamic growth patterns across different regions. While established markets in North America and Europe continue to dominate, emerging economies in Asia-Pacific are experiencing rapid expansion, driven by changing consumer preferences, urbanization, and increasing disposable incomes.
